WEN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2015 in Review

254 of the 3,752 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Wendy's (WEN) for Q1 2015, worth a combined $3.03B — up 23% from $2.46B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 41 funds closed out of WEN and 37 opened new positions — a net loss of 4 holders — while 94 trimmed existing stakes and 83 added.

The largest buyer was Westfield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$39.4M. The largest seller was Point72 Asset Management, cutting an estimated $22.3M.
